Mesothelioma Claims

A mesothelioma suit is a legal action to seek financial compensation for asbestos-related victims. Compensation is awarded through a mesothelioma case, a mesothelioma settlement, or an asbestos trust fund award.

The process is complicated and time-consuming, but using a reputable law firm can make it simpler for victims and their families. Compensation can be used to pay for medical expenses as well as other costs related to mesothelioma litigation.

Mesothelioma lawyers can help patients and their families make a claim or pursue alternative methods of compensation. This includes a personal injury or wrongful death lawsuit. The amount of compensation offered and the extent of the lawsuit can differ. In a personal injury case you can seek damages to compensate for the pain and suffering of a victim. A wrongful death suit can compensate the family members of a loved one's death.

The statute of limitations for mesothelioma claims can vary according to a variety of factors, including the state in which the patient was exposed, the date of diagnosis and the place of business. A specialist mesothelioma lawyer can assist patients in determining the best place to file a lawsuit and can speed up the process by coordinating cases through a method known as consolidation.

Personal injury and wrongful death are the two types of claims that can be made against mesothelioma. The time period for submitting a claim is different by state, but the countdown typically starts at the time of diagnosis. In some instances, the legal limit may be tolled. To be eligible for compensation for mesothelioma, the surviving family must provide evidence that their loved one was exposed to asbestos and the date of diagnosis.

Compensation for mesothelioma may be obtained from various sources that include asbestos-related companies insurance policies, trust funds, and trust funds. Also, compensation can be provided by the Department of Veterans Affairs for mesothelioma suffered by veterans who were exposed to asbestos while serving in the military.

A mesothelioma case may be filed as a personal injury or wrongful death lawsuit, depending on your particular situation. A wrongful death lawsuit is a claim for negligence on the part of a person or company that led to the death of a loved ones. These claims are typically brought by spouses and children or other relatives of deceased victims.

It can take from a few months to more than a year for a mesothelioma lawsuit to be concluded. This is due to the fact that your attorney and defense counsel must reach an agreement on a suitable compensation amount. Arbitration or mediation may be utilized to reach a settlement. In rare cases, a trial might be required.
